I agree. The person holding the device signing keys is the de facto owner of the device—as in the one with the ability to exercise the rights of the owner with respect to the device. This is much more relevant than whoever the de jure owner might be. I would go so far as to say that claiming to sell a device while withholding the device's signing keys and not transferring control to the new de jure owner is an example of fraud. The sale has not been completed until full control of the device has been transferred to the new owner.
